Abstract
Face recognition can be applied to many different fields. For example, the building entrance security control, the criminal verification, and the identity of the network trade, etc. The gender and age recognition also can be used for department store. The digital screen can show different products with different genders people.
We propose a fully automatic system that detects and normalizes faces in images and recognizes their identity and genders.
There are two parts in this system. First step is face acquisition. We use Active Shape Model to find facial features, which are eyes, nose, and mouth. To boost the recognition accuracy, we correct the in-plane rotations of faces, and align faces based on estimated above positions of facial features. Second step is recognition. There are face recognition, gender recognition and age recognition. We use Facial Trait Code (FTC) to encode facial images for face recognition, and we combine the Principle Component Analysis (PCA) and Support Vector Machine (SVM) for gender recognition.
Totally it cost only 0.65 seconds to process single face image from face detection to classification.
